Runbook: Lintbarrow Stale-Branch Cleanup Bot. The bot scans the Orvietta monorepo nightly and deletes branches with no commits in 90 days, excluding anything matching the protected-pattern list in cleanup.yaml. If the bot deletes a branch incorrectly, restore it from the reflog mirror on the archive host within 14 days. Future maintainers should never lower the age threshold below 30 days without a team vote. The bot authenticates to the repo host via a token set in its env file, on the following line:

sealed setting: LEDGER_TOKEN20=6148d35bbb480b0ab79e

Notes from the Tuesday ops huddle. The seed samples for the Hollowmere trial plot arrive Thursday from Verdane Agronics — twelve sealed pouches, cold-stable but keep them off the loading dock floor. Shift lead signs the chain-of-custody sheet on arrival and stores pouches in cage B until the field team collects them Friday morning. Do not split the batch; the trial protocol requires the full set travels together. When the courier arrives, apply the confidential hand-over instruction below.

dispatch memo: the sorius tamius courier leaves the praeth ledger at gate 4873 under passcode 928014

## Runbook: Profile Store Shard Split

Kettleworth's user-profile store shards by account hash. Before a split: freeze writes via the ops flag, snapshot both candidate shards, verify replication lag is under 5s. Never split during the nightly export window. Run the rebalancer from the ops host, connecting to the shard coordinator with the string below.

database URL for bahop-yagep: mssql://sildor_svc:35ha7jz@db-fb6d.nelvrodyn.example:5432/casath

Subject: Container image slimming — what you need to know

Welcome to the on-call rotation. Quick heads-up: the Brimvale platform team is trimming our container images this quarter. The new base layers drop debug tooling, so if you exec into a pod you'll find shells minimal and package managers gone. Use the sidecar toolbox image instead when troubleshooting. Expect faster deploys and fewer CVE tickets once migration completes. The migration schedule, exceptions list, and toolbox usage guide are all on the internal page below.

operations page: https://jenkins.torvadyn.local/build/deploy/display/pages/611247f0a622ae80